Output 8531db578b5b6ecb7c09e8f0f584f8ad43f4b44028e0880c82d59c08c673398b:0

value
26800234
script pubkey
OP_0 OP_PUSHBYTES_20 ef541e4a3cc3490aa0a6927cb9cafdb7aa11fb2b
address
bc1qaa2puj3ucdys4g9xjf7tnjhak74pr7etzwn483
transaction
8531db578b5b6ecb7c09e8f0f584f8ad43f4b44028e0880c82d59c08c673398b